We're joining with Planet Comicon for the second time to host the Spectrum Pavillion and the Spectrum 27 Awards March 20-22, 2020 in Kansas City. Almost 70,000 people attended the show this year and gave the Spectrum exhibitors the foot traffic (and potential customers) we've always wanted for our SFAL community. Thanks to everyone who answered the survey Jeff Smith sent out some weeks back, we're planning to increase and improve the SFAL presence at Planet, with better delineation of the Spectrum exhibition space and a focused programing track devoted to Spectrum and the fantastic arts. We've got a LOT in the planning stages but we need everyone's help to make SFAL stand out. Planet CC will be sending out SFAL exhibitor codes to everyone who purchased space (or expressed interest) in 2019: use that code to be buy a table or booth in the Spectrum section of the floor. Booths and tables may be shared by more than one artist. IF YOU DIDN'T TAKE PART THIS YEAR but want to exhibit in 2020 tell Planet you want to part of the Spectrum space when you sign up. NOTE: as one of the largest and most successful pop culture shows in the midwest, Planet Comicon has a long waiting list for vendors interested in purchasing booths and the window for SFAL exhibitors to reserve their space will be limited. We know it's an extremely busy time of year convention-wise so if you want to show at PlanetCC/SFAL but need a little time to make your payment email them at exhibitors@planetcomicon.com to make arrangements. We'll be sharing more news about 2020 soon, but whether you plan to exhibit or simply attend the show, we hope as many of you as possible can join us next Spring to celebrate the art community!
